Bradley Bennett

Senior Physiotherapist


Areas of Speciality and Interest:

  • Dry Needling

  • Gym-based injuries

  • Running injuries

  • Work-related musculoskeletal injuries

  • Neck, thoracic, and back pain

  • Clinical Pilates


Brad is a passionate and experienced physiotherapist with over 10 years of clinical practice in managing a broad range of musculoskeletal conditions. Known for his warm, person-centred approach, Brad focuses on empowering his patients with a clear understanding of their condition and a tailored path to recovery.
His treatment style combines hands-on manual therapy, targeted exercise prescription, and clear communication. He has pursued additional training in myofascial release, joint mobilisation, dry needling, kinesio taping, extracorporeal shockwave therapy, and clinical Pilates. Brad is particularly recognised for his firm and effective manual therapy techniques.
Outside the clinic, Brad is an avid weightlifter and swimmer. He understands firsthand how frustrating injury setbacks can be, and is committed to helping his patients return to the physical activities they enjoy as quickly and safely as possible.
